Here’s my new book: Things That Matter: Overcoming Distraction to Pursue a More Meaningful Life. Available everywhere April 19, 2022.

I have spent the last three years writing the book—conducting research, identifying distractions, interviewing people, and providing practical steps you can take today to live a life focused on things that matter.

In many ways, Things That Matter is a different book than I have ever written. In other ways, it aligns with everything I’ve written over the last 13 years.

Things That Matter is about overcoming the distractions that keep us from living out our true purpose. There is a chapter on possessions, but the book goes much deeper, addressing other cultural distractions such as money, fame, fear, technology, our past, and the opinions of others.

I’ve never worked harder on a book in my entire life and I can’t wait to share the entire thing with you.
